A new planning application is online, to convert the former Habitat unit at Barton Square at the Trafford Centre, to leisure use for an aquarium, which will become a new Sealife Centre.
Ground Floor Level Part of Unit D Barton Square Phoenix Way Trafford Park Manchester M17 8AS

Change of use from retail (Use Class A1) to aquarium (Use Class D2).

Manchester is set to receive a new branded aquarium, opening early next year.

The SEALIFE Centre will be located in Barton Square at the city’s Trafford Centre shopping destination.
The attraction will be the second operation at the site operated by Merlin Entertainments, with a LEGOLAND Discovery Centre having opened in 2010.
Set to open ‘Spring 2013′, this new addition will be the fifteenth SEALIFE branded attraction in the United Kingdom.
Details of any unique displays are currently scarce, however “an amazing 360° ocean tunnel, 30 display tanks and more than 5,000 sea creatures” are promised according to the cluster’s newly reorganised marketing team.

There’ll be something fishy going on at the Trafford Centre from next month – and here’s the proof.

These tropical fish are the very first inhabitants of the brand new Sea Life Centre due to open in a few weeks.

They will soon be joined by thousands more aquatic animals, to be exhibited in more than 30 underwater displays.

An entire room will be devoted to sharks, plus one for sea horses – as well as rays, eels, jellyfish and terrapins.
